Transaction ddc1123d04c89b7a72d952fa67a561319870f1f3b951d2acce72edae1ae63c9c
1 Input
1 Output
-
ddc1123d04c89b7a72d952fa67a561319870f1f3b951d2acce72edae1ae63c9c:0
- value
- 995831
- script pubkey
- OP_0 OP_PUSHBYTES_20 5010fbe6f11055eab0c6598d1376f90558764b6c
- address
- bc1q2qg0heh3zp274vxxtxx3xaheq4v8vjmvgnq788